storing Information About CDs (Custom Files)

Playing tracks in the Hit List

1

Press HIT LIST before you start playing.

The HIT LIST button lights up and "HIT LIST"
appears in the display.

2

Turn the JOG dial or the D« AMS I>t>ll dial until

the desired track appears in the front panel
display.

3

Push the JOG dial or press O to start playing.

When using the remote, press ENTER.

'^'The Hit List remains until erased

Even if you replace discs, the Hit List you create remains.
Therefore, the player will substitute the new existing
tracks into the Hit List.

Note

The track you select in Step 2 will be listed as the first track in
the Hit List, and you cannot arrange the order of the tracks in
the Hit List.

Deleting tracks from the Hit List

1 Follow Steps 1 and 2 in "Playing tracks in the Hit

List" on page 31.

2

Press CLEAR.

The selected track is deleted from the Hit list.

Deleting all tracks of the Hit List

When the HIT LIST button lights up, hold down
CLEAR while in stop mode until "CLEAR" appears.

Labeling tracks in the Hit List (Hit Title)

You can label tracks in the Hit List in either of two
methods described below.

Labeling tracks while in stop mode

1 while the HIT LIST button is lit, select the track

you want to assign by turning the JOG dial or the

KW AMS »11 dial.

2

Press MENU/NO.

The flashing cursor (i_j ) appears in the display.

3

Follow Steps 3 to 6 in "Labeling tracks while in

play mode" to input the characters.

You can store a CD TEXT disc's track titles in the Hit
List

The CD TEXT disc's track title is stored as a Hit Title
automatically when the track is put into the Hit List.
